In this paper, space-delay adaptive processing (SDAP) is proposed for motion mapping using MIMO RF signals. Typically, indoor RF localization methods require ultra-wideband signals to achieve the time-delay resolution required for separation of returns in complex multipath environments. To realize precise localization for UWB backscattering RFID system, the arrival time of the direct path in the received signal (referred as time of arrival (TOA)) needs to be accurately estimated. The background clutter is one of the major factors that deteriorates the TOA estimation accuracy in backscattering RFID system.
